audi cabriolet brakes
 
changing rear brake pads on my 2.6 cabriolet, ive got the caliper off and the old pads out but cant manage to get the piston back so i can fit the new pads. i would be grateful for any help thanks.

RE: audi cabriolet brakes
 
you'll need a rather large hex key ... do to the fact that the e brake works off the rear calipers .. the pistons actually scruew back in ... look carefully on top of the piston there might be a heat shield of sots there or lots of dirt thats preventing you from seeing the hex slot on top of the piston
